The results of a research created to identify the incidence of physician liability claims originating from cutaneous laser surgery executed by nonphysician drivers (NPOs") in the USA that was released online in the journal JAMA Dermatol on October 16, 2013 showed a clear fad that demonstrates a dramatic boost in the variety of suits connected with NPOs efficiency of laser surgical treatment." NPOs consist of registered nurse practitioners, registered nurses, medical aides, electrologists, and aestheticians. While just one-third of laser hair removal treatments were performed by NPOs in 2012 (the remaining two-thirds were executed by medical professionals), 85.7% of the laser hair removal claims from 2008 to 2012 involved NPOs (from 2004 to 2012, 75.5% of the laser hair elimination lawsuits entailed a NPO; from 2010 to 2012, the percentage was 90.0%).
Laser hair removal is the most common laser procedure executed in the United States and was one of the most commonly done laser procedure subject to injury claims (followed by restoration claims (which entails intense pulses of light on the face) and injury insurance claims including laser treatments for marks and leg veins).
